Eminent are his works and respectably original views, though many readers may not wholly agree with all his interpretations at places. Religion, let us grant, is a subject in which different people even of the same school of thought may think differently according to their lights. But here in Professor Montgomery Watt's works, a balance is the built-in quality.
Reasonably assiduous effort to further the understanding of another people's religion demands a generous heart and an open mind, and in this respect Professor Montgomery Watt has demonstrated his scholarly magnanimity amply.
Yet the dedication of this volume to him is not enough tribute. As a scholar and a friend, I have always admired the qualities of his head and heart. I hold him in very high esteem.
